ROY, Utah (ABC4) — Roy City Police Department are enacting zero tolerance policies after taking multiple reports of graffiti throughout the city.

According to the Roy City Police Department, they have taken reports of graffiti at multiple different parks and neighborhoods throughout the city. As a result, they are conducting extra patrols in those areas.

The Roy City Police Department has also said that they are conducting zero tolerance policies in those patrols. They said, "Any juveniles found out after curfew will be issued citations and parents will be required to pick them up from the officers."
